Script Lymy 1 is a very light, narrow, very high cont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A delicate, calligraphic script with thin hairlines, sharp contrast, and a pronounced rightward slant. Letterforms are built from smooth, continuous curves with frequent entry/exit strokes and generous looping terminals, especially in capitals. Spacing is open and the baseline rhythm is flowing, with long ascenders/descenders and compact lowercase bodies that keep the texture light and airy. Numerals follow the same cursive logic, using tapered strokes and modest flourishes for a cohesive set.

Best suited for display settings such as wedding and event stationery, luxury or boutique branding, logo wordmarks, and short headlines where the ornamental capitals can shine. It works particularly well for names, titles, and pull quotes, and is less appropriate for dense body copy or small UI text where the fine strokes may soften.

The overall tone is graceful and ceremonious, evoking classic penmanship and invitation-style elegance. Its light touch and ornamental capitals give it a romantic, upscale feel suited to moments where charm and formality are desired.

The design appears intended to emulate refined, formal handwriting with dramatic capital flourishes and a light, high-contrast pen stroke. Its emphasis on looping terminals and elegant slant suggests a focus on decorative display typography for upscale, celebratory, or romantic contexts.

Capitals carry the strongest personality, featuring prominent swashes and curled bowls that create decorative word-starts and monogram-like silhouettes. In longer text, the fine strokes and high contrast keep the color pale and sophisticated, while the pronounced slant and loops emphasize motion and flourish over strict readability at small sizes.
